For the 2025 school year, there is 1 public school serving 20 students in Big Lagoon Union Elementary School District. This district's average testing ranking is 8/10, which is in the top 30% of public schools in California.
51爆料 in Big Lagoon Union Elementary School District have an average math proficiency score of 50% (versus the California public school average of 33%), and reading proficiency score of 50% (versus the 47% statewide average).
Minority enrollment is 95% of the student body (majority American Indian), which is more than the California public school average of 80% (majority Hispanic).

Frequently Asked Questions
How many schools belong to Big Lagoon Union Elementary School District?
Big Lagoon Union Elementary School District manages 1 public schools serving 20 students.
What is the rank of Big Lagoon Union Elementary School District?
Big Lagoon Union Elementary School District is ranked #408 out of 1,925 school districts in California (top 30%) based off of combined math and reading proficiency testing data for the 2021-2022 school year. This district ranks in the top 20% of California school districts for: Highest math proficiency (Top 20%), Highest science proficiency (Top 20%) and Lowest student:teacher ratio (Top 1%)
What is the racial composition of students in Big Lagoon Union Elementary School District?
70% of Big Lagoon Union Elementary School District students are American Indian, 20% of students are Two or more races, 5% of students are Hispanic, and 5% of students are White.
What is the student/teacher ratio of Big Lagoon Union Elementary School District?
Big Lagoon Union Elementary School District has a student/teacher ratio of 10:1, which is lower than the California state average of 22:1.
